前两天,被微信小程序搞得很懵。后来,就好点了。
这篇笔记是关于文件API的。
记录一下,一开始遇到的问题,以及解决方法。
1、在wx.request的success回调函数中调用自定义函数,是可以实现的,要注意,
在自定义函数中通常添加语句:var that = this,在success函数中,不能用this
自定义函数写在onLoad()外面,最上方;
通过that点自定义函数名 实现调用;
在success 回调函数中不能使用 this,用that
微信API很多都是异步执行,如果按顺序写代码,需要把代码写在success回调函数中。
例如:
//关闭下载时的蒙层,一定要写再downloadFile的成功回调函数中,写在downloadFile函数外面,直接关闭。
//由此可推测,downloadFile()函数是异步执行的。也就是,执行dowloadFile()函数的同时,也执行downloadFile()函数
2、设置button的 type属性为